The tier one requirements are easy: - Drive faster than 150mph (241km/h) - Play 4 timetables or scenarios with a temperature under 5°C / 14°F Still did not finish those, so I dont know what the tier 2 requirements are.
Shouldn’t that read 5C/41F? Sounds like someone got their 1 and 4 back to front. Exceeding 150 MPH is a bit crafty as it does mean owning either SEHS,, LGV or the German High Speed route, unless you deliberately exceed the speed limit. Has anyone opened up Tier 2 to reveal what that contains?
I never used the Fahrenheit scale so I had no clue, but Google says you are right. Guess DTG will need to fix it in the mastery.
Tier 2 drive 250 miles complete 300 objectives and do a timetable and collect one collectable and complete the service.
